			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Last week I had the pleasure of heading out to a local lake with a Minnesota Fishing Blogger. The blogger wanted to take a test drive in a Hobie Pro Angler and and a Hobie Outback with a Torqeedo motor. The Torqeedo produces quiet, clean, and efficient electric propulsion for Hobie Kayaks. You can use the Torqeedo for hours and not drain the lithium manganese high performance battery. We operated the drive for 3 solid hours at varying speeds and the LCD display (that shows range traveled, current speed and GPS data) still showed battery power at 75%!</p>
<p><a href="http://hitempokayaks.com/kayakblog/wp-content/uploads/2011/06/Hobie_Fishing_Kayaks_MN.jpg"><img class="size-full wp-image-747 alignleft" style="margin: 15px;" title="Hobie_Fishing_Kayaks_MN" src="http://hitempokayaks.com/kayakblog/wp-content/uploads/2011/06/Hobie_Fishing_Kayaks_MN.jpg" alt="Hobie Fishing Kayaks" width="600" height="353" /></a>The Torqeedo motor is available as a rudder mount or as a Mirage Drive well drop in. We were using the rudder mount version. The first thing all the users noticed was the responsiveness and power delivered by the drive. The 3 testers who used the Torqeedo that day range in size from 170 pounds to 270 pounds. Each of us noticed that when you punched the throttle down the kayak&#8217;s bow &#8220;jumps&#8221; out of the water. It&#8217;s pretty obvious what Hobie means when they named when they named the drive &#8220;Torqeedo&#8221;, there&#8217;s ample thrust put out by this drive. Nik, the youngest guy (a mechanic and motorhead) responded &#8220;that thing is sick!&#8221;, meaning crazy, cool, insane!</p>
<p>What really impressed me was the precise increments in speed I could achieve. Fishing success depends on several factors. One factor is the speed at which you retrieve a cast or troll your bait. The speed can entice lazy fish or aggressive fish to strike depending on conditions. Fishing was not on fire that day so I used the Torqeedo to precisely change the speed I was trolling my crankbait at. I dialed my speed down to 1.1 m.p.h. and fished a while. No strikes so I cranked up the Torqeedo to 1.9 m.p.h. still no action. I started messing around and found I could precisely control my speed in .1 m.p.h. increments! Finding the speed strike zone repeating that speed can be very easy.</p>

<h2>The Stealthy Nature Of Hobie Mirage Drive Kayaks Makes Them Perfect for Fishing <strong>AND</strong> Hunting</h2>
<p>Noise is a  <strong>HUGE</strong> factor in fishing and hunting success. The element of surprise plays a big role in your end of day results. Since your hands are free when operating a Hobie Kayak you can work your rod instead of paddling. The Mirage Drive is quiet&#8230;you can sneak up on fish lying in shallow waters that are not accessible to big boats.</p>
<h2>Hobie Kayaks Also Allow You To Hunt Skinny Water And Secluded Areas</h2>
<p>There&#8217;s a lot of water fowl areas in Minnesota that hold plenty of birds that are not easy to get to. Your Hobie Kayak can get you to remote ponds and sloughs where waterfowl hide out.  Hobie makes a complete line of accessories for hunters. From dodgers to gillie camo to gun holders you can transform your kayak in to ultimate duck and goose hunting boat.
